Professor Dame Sue Hill

NHS England

Professor Dame Sue Hill PhD DSc CBiol FSB Hon FRCP Hon FRCPath is the Chief Scientific Officer for NHS England and the head of profession for the 50,000 healthcare science workforce in the NHS and associated bodies – embracing more than 50 separate scientific specialisms. She is a respiratory scientist by background with an international academic and clinical research reputation.

Professor Hill has a broad portfolio of policy responsibilities across NHS England and the wider NHS and provides professional leadership and expert clinical advice across the whole health and care system. In particular, Sue is the Senior Responsible Officer for Genomics in NHS England has established NHS Genomic Medicine Centres and is now leading the NHS England Personalised Medicine strategy.

A significant part of her role involves working across government, with the Department of Health, with the NHS, Public Health and Health Education England and other external stakeholders to inform policy, influence legislation, deliver strategic change and to introduce new and innovative ways of working. Professor Dame Hill sits on our Scientific Advisory Committee and our Research Network Committee.
